Market Snapshot: Garbanzo Flour Market Size and Growth Overview
The global garbanzo flour market is set to increase from USD 2.15 billion in 2024 to USD 2.28 billion in 2025, ultimately reaching USD 3.43 billion by 2032, posting a CAGR of 5.99%. Growth in this sector reflects the impact of rising plant-based diets, heightened demand for gluten-free and high-protein foods, and evolving consumer interests in healthier product formulations. Companies in food production and distribution are adjusting business models to meet the needs for nutrition and sustainability, strengthening garbanzo flour’s position across manufacturing, retail, and service channels.

Tariff Impact: Navigating Policy Changes and Market Response
Recent adjustments to U.S. import tariffs on garbanzo flour are driving refinements in both global and domestic supply chains. Importers are adopting new, long-term sourcing agreements to limit exposure to policy shifts, while domestic producers consider investment in production capacity. This results in a more resilient sourcing environment with enhanced logistics and risk mitigation strategies. To maintain stability and meet quality standards, retailers and foodservice operators are reviewing pricing models and improving quality controls as they adapt to ongoing regulatory changes.
